I was lucky to be in Silicon Valley in the 1980s and, since my family 
purchased one of the earliest Mac 128Ks, my father took me to the 
Stanford Macintosh User Group (SMUG) every month. I can only remember 
bits and pieces (including a particularly enjoyable presentation by Guy 
Kawaski) and SMUG, being a few minutes away from Apple headquarters, was 
a hot bed of all that was upcoming in the Macintosh world. I've been 
doing some research as of late and discovered that my father also wrote 
a column for the SMUG newsletter and he has graciously given me 
permision to post the text of his "Last Meeting" column describing the 
meeting where Bill Atkinson introduced HyperCard circa 1987.

Interesting to me both for the disucssion of how HyperCard might or 
might not influence Computer Science education and, of course, Bill 
freakin' Atkinson!
